[pdf] Initial costs remain higher than fixed rooftop or ground-mounted solar systems due to the added mobility, enclosure, and integrated storage. Factors include: container shell, folding/unfolding panel mechanisms, integrated batteries/inverters, transport & setup.
[pdf] These are the top categories that form the core of any mobile solar container: PV Capacity: Usually between 5 kW and 50 kW. For instance, a 20 kW solar container is a typical spec for rural clinics in Kenya. Battery Bank: LiFePO₄ batteries with 10–100 kWh capacity, 4,000+ cycle life for durability.
